static void
check_replace_text (IdeEditorFrame *self)
{
  GtkSourceSearchContext *search_context;
  GtkSourceSearchSettings *search_settings;
  g_autoptr(GError) error = NULL;
  PangoAttrList *attrs;

  g_assert (IDE_IS_EDITOR_FRAME (self));

  search_context = ide_source_view_get_search_context (self->source_view);
  search_settings = gtk_source_search_context_get_settings (search_context);

  attrs = pango_attr_list_new ();

  /*
   * If the replace expression is invalid, add a white squiggly underline;
   * otherwise remove it.
   */
  if (gtk_source_search_settings_get_regex_enabled (search_settings))
    {
      const gchar *replace_text;

      replace_text = gtk_entry_get_text (GTK_ENTRY (self->replace_entry));

      if (!g_regex_check_replacement (replace_text, NULL, &error))
        {
          pango_attr_list_insert (attrs, pango_attr_underline_new (PANGO_UNDERLINE_ERROR));
          pango_attr_list_insert (attrs, pango_attr_underline_color_new (65535, 65535, 65535));
        }
    }

  gtk_entry_set_attributes (GTK_ENTRY (self->replace_entry), attrs);
  pango_attr_list_unref (attrs);
}

static void
update_replace_actions_sensitivity (IdeEditorFrame *self)
{
  GtkSourceSearchContext *search_context;
  GtkSourceSearchSettings *search_settings;
  GtkTextBuffer *buffer;
  GtkTextIter start;
  GtkTextIter end;
  const gchar *search_text;
  const gchar *replace_text;
  gint pos;
  gint count;
  gboolean enable_replace;
  gboolean enable_replace_all;
  gboolean replace_regex_valid;
  g_autoptr(GError) regex_error = NULL;
  g_autoptr(GError) replace_regex_error = NULL;
  GActionGroup *group;
  GAction *replace_action;
  GAction *replace_all_action;

  g_assert (IDE_IS_EDITOR_FRAME (self));

  search_context = ide_source_view_get_search_context (self->source_view);
  search_settings = gtk_source_search_context_get_settings (search_context);
  buffer = gtk_text_view_get_buffer (GTK_TEXT_VIEW (self->source_view));
  gtk_text_buffer_get_selection_bounds (GTK_TEXT_BUFFER (buffer), &start, &end);
  replace_text = gtk_entry_get_text (GTK_ENTRY (self->replace_entry));

  /* Gather enough info to determine if Replace or Replace All would make sense */
  search_text = gtk_entry_get_text (GTK_ENTRY (self->search_entry));
  pos = gtk_source_search_context_get_occurrence_position (search_context, &start, &end);
  count = gtk_source_search_context_get_occurrences_count (search_context);
  regex_error = gtk_source_search_context_get_regex_error (search_context);
  replace_regex_valid = gtk_source_search_settings_get_regex_enabled (search_settings) ?
                        g_regex_check_replacement (replace_text, NULL, &replace_regex_error) :
                        TRUE;

  enable_replace = (!ide_str_empty0 (search_text) &&
                    regex_error == NULL &&
                    replace_regex_valid &&
                    pos > 0);

  enable_replace_all = (!ide_str_empty0 (search_text) &&
                        regex_error == NULL &&
                        replace_regex_valid &&
                        count > 0);

  group = gtk_widget_get_action_group (GTK_WIDGET (self->search_frame), "search-entry");
  replace_action = g_action_map_lookup_action (G_ACTION_MAP (group), "replace");
  replace_all_action = g_action_map_lookup_action (G_ACTION_MAP (group), "replace-all");

  g_simple_action_set_enabled (G_SIMPLE_ACTION (replace_action), enable_replace);
  g_simple_action_set_enabled (G_SIMPLE_ACTION (replace_all_action), enable_replace_all);
}

static gboolean
search_text_transform_to (GBinding     *binding,
                          const GValue *from_value,
                          GValue       *to_value,
                          gpointer      user_data)
{
  IdeEditorFrame *self = user_data;

  g_assert (IDE_IS_EDITOR_FRAME (self));
  g_assert (from_value != NULL);
  g_assert (to_value != NULL);

  if (g_value_get_string (from_value) == NULL)
    {
      g_value_set_string (to_value, "");
    }
  else
    {
      const gchar *entry_text = g_value_get_string (from_value);
      GtkSourceSearchContext *search_context;
      GtkSourceSearchSettings *search_settings;

      search_context = ide_source_view_get_search_context (self->source_view);
      search_settings = gtk_source_search_context_get_settings (search_context);

      if (gtk_source_search_settings_get_regex_enabled (search_settings))
        {
          g_value_set_string (to_value, entry_text);
        }
      else
        {
          gchar *unescaped_entry_text;

          unescaped_entry_text = gtk_source_utils_unescape_search_text (entry_text);
          g_value_set_string (to_value, unescaped_entry_text);

          g_free (unescaped_entry_text);
        }
    }

  return TRUE;
}

static void
ide_editor_frame_actions_find (GSimpleAction *action,
                              GVariant      *variant,
                              gpointer       user_data)
{
  IdeEditorFrame *self = user_data;
  GtkTextBuffer *buffer;
  GtkDirectionType search_direction;

  g_assert (IDE_IS_EDITOR_FRAME (self));

  gtk_widget_set_visible (GTK_WIDGET (self->replace_entry), FALSE);
  gtk_widget_set_visible (GTK_WIDGET (self->replace_button), FALSE);
  gtk_widget_set_visible (GTK_WIDGET (self->replace_all_button), FALSE);

  search_direction = (GtkDirectionType) g_variant_get_int32 (variant);
  ide_source_view_set_search_direction (self->source_view,
                                        search_direction);

  buffer = gtk_text_view_get_buffer (GTK_TEXT_VIEW (self->source_view));

  /*
   * If the buffer currently has a selection, we prime the search entry with the
   * selected text. If not, we use our previous search text in the case that it was
   * cleared by the IdeSourceView internal state.
   */

  if (gtk_text_buffer_get_has_selection (buffer))
    {
      GtkTextIter start_sel;
      GtkTextIter end_sel;
      g_autofree gchar *selected_text = NULL;
      g_autofree gchar *escaped_selected_text = NULL;
      GtkSourceSearchContext *search_context;
      GtkSourceSearchSettings *search_settings;

      gtk_text_buffer_get_selection_bounds (buffer, &start_sel, &end_sel);
      selected_text = gtk_text_buffer_get_text (buffer, &start_sel, &end_sel, FALSE);

      search_context = ide_source_view_get_search_context (self->source_view);
      search_settings = gtk_source_search_context_get_settings (search_context);

      if (gtk_source_search_settings_get_regex_enabled (search_settings))
        escaped_selected_text = g_regex_escape_string (selected_text, -1);
      else
        escaped_selected_text = gtk_source_utils_escape_search_text (selected_text);

      gtk_entry_set_text (GTK_ENTRY (self->search_entry), escaped_selected_text);
    }
  else
    {
      GtkSourceSearchContext *search_context;
      GtkSourceSearchSettings *search_settings;
      const gchar *search_text;

      search_context = ide_source_view_get_search_context (self->source_view);
      search_settings = gtk_source_search_context_get_settings (search_context);
      search_text = gtk_source_search_settings_get_search_text (search_settings);

      if ((search_text != NULL) && (search_text [0] != '\0'))
        gtk_entry_set_text (GTK_ENTRY (self->search_entry), search_text);
      else if (self->previous_search_string != NULL)
        gtk_entry_set_text (GTK_ENTRY (self->search_entry), self->previous_search_string);
    }

  gtk_revealer_set_reveal_child (self->search_revealer, TRUE);
  gtk_widget_grab_focus (GTK_WIDGET (self->search_entry));
}
